What Is Online Real Blackjack?

Online real blackjack refers to playing blackjack for real money over the internet. Unlike free or demo versions, real money blackjack involves actual wagers and the potential to win or lose cash. The game itself closely mirrors its land-based counterpart, with the same rules and objectives: beat the dealer’s hand without exceeding 21.

In online settings, you’ll find two main formats:

  • Software-Based Blackjack: These games use Random Number Generators (RNG) to ensure fair play. Players interact with digital cards and virtual tables.
  • Live Dealer Blackjack: This format streams real dealers and physical cards from a studio or casino, providing an immersive experience that closely replicates in-person play.

How to Play Real Blackjack Online

The core rules of blackjack remain the same whether you’re playing online or in a land-based casino. The goal is to have a hand total closer to 21 than the dealer, without going over.

Here’s a step-by-step overview of a typical online blackjack round:

  • Place Your Bet: Choose your stake and place it on the table.
  • Receive Cards: Both you and the dealer receive two cards. You see both your cards and one of the dealer’s cards.
  • Decide Your Move: Choose to ‘Hit’ (take another card), ‘Stand’ (keep your current hand), ‘Double Down’ (double your bet and take one more card), or ‘Split’ (if you have a pair, split into two hands).
  • Dealer’s Turn: The dealer reveals their second card and plays according to house rules (usually hitting until at least 17).
  • Outcome: If your hand is closer to 21 than the dealer’s, you win. If you go over 21, you bust and lose your bet.

Online blackjack interfaces are designed to make each step clear, with prompts and options displayed on-screen. In live dealer games, you’ll interact via buttons and can often chat with the dealer or other players.

Popular Online Blackjack Variants

One of the biggest draws of online blackjack is the sheer variety of game types available. Each variant introduces subtle rule changes or side bets, adding fresh challenges and opportunities.

  • Classic Blackjack: Standard rules with one or more decks. Usually allows doubling down on any two cards and splitting pairs.
  • European Blackjack: The dealer receives only one card initially and draws the second after the player’s turn.
  • Atlantic City Blackjack: Uses eight decks and offers late surrender and re-splitting of aces.
  • Multi-Hand Blackjack: Play multiple hands simultaneously against the dealer-ideal for experienced players seeking more action.
  • Live Blackjack: Real dealers, streamed in real time. Some tables offer side bets like Perfect Pairs or 21+3.

Exploring different variants can help you find the rules and features that best match your playing style.

Bonuses and Promotions for Online Blackjack

Bonuses can add significant value to your online blackjack experience, but it’s important to understand how they work. Most casinos offer a welcome bonus-typically a match on your first deposit. However, not all bonuses are equally beneficial for blackjack players, as wagering requirements and game contributions vary.

  • Wagering Requirements: This is the number of times you must play through a bonus before you can withdraw winnings. Blackjack often contributes less towards these requirements than slots.
  • Blackjack-Specific Offers: Some platforms run promotions tailored for blackjack, such as leaderboard tournaments, cashback on losses, or special prize draws.
  • VIP and Loyalty Schemes: Frequent players may be invited to join loyalty programs, earning points for every hand played and unlocking perks like faster withdrawals or exclusive tables.

Always read the terms and conditions before claiming any bonus, and consider whether the offer suits your blackjack strategy.
